When Should Breast Cancer Risk Scores Trigger MRI?

To examine the discrepancies in breast cancer risk assessment models and their implications for MRI screening recommendations.
There is no consensus on which risk model or threshold defines high risk, and the clinical implications of automated risk scores require careful validation.
The authors advocate for confirming inputs before acting on radiology-generated scores and suggest the formation of interdisciplinary groups to address model and threshold standardization.
